SURAT, Feb 23: Eleven policemen sustained injuries when they tried to control an incident of old enmity in Nava Vadgaam village of Ucchal taluka in the district on Tuesday afternoon even as 11 policemen were injured in a mob attack on a police jeep. While the police have identified 70 of the 150-strong mob, top officials including the district collector and district superintendent of police were at the spot when reports last came in.The incident appears to have its roots in the death of two young lovers from Nava Vadgaam last December. Their bodies were found hanging from a tree in Jaamvan village, and though a case of murder was registered at first, post-mortem results and other evidence revealed that they had committed suicide and the case was suitably altered.
However, this did not dissipate the tension between the two villages, with people of Nava Vadgaam suspecting and those from Jaamvan of having killed the couple. There was also strong resentment against the police for transferring a case registered under murder into one of suicide.
On Tuesday, police officials say, a team led by PSI P S Valvi of the Uchhal police station were carrying out a prohibition raid when they received a message that a mob had gathered at Jaamvan village. On reaching there, the police team were told that the mob had returned to Nava Vadgaam. Once there, the armed mob reportedly attacked the police party. In the attack, said DySP Nakum, PSI Valvi received injuries on the head and one policeman had his rifle and 10 cartridges snatched by the crowd. The police vehicle was attacked and an attempt was made to set it on fire.
